Source: The Times of India · 19 Sep 2024Jonathan, born in 1832, holds the title of the world’s oldest living land animal. As of 2024, Jonathan, a Seychelles giant tortoise, is estimated to be 191 years old.
Jonathan lives at the governor’s residence on the island of Saint Helena in the South Atlantic Ocean. He was brought to Saint Helena in 1882 and has since become a beloved figure there.
